Not surprised. Side-by-sides ignored the signs and cut a slew of new trails everywhere, turning it into a Hell's Landscape. They had to grade the road to get the heavy trucks in with the boulders to make the barriers side-by-side proof. The road is there to provide access for the Forest Service. They let the responsible public use it until the irresponsible ones ruin it for everyone. The alternative was a locked gate, but they built an emergency helipad clearing to facilitate emergency evacuations in the area and wanted to leave the road open for that purpose.

I went up there this AM the trail itself has not changed and they have filled in a bunch of ruts that happened with the heavy rains they also added a bunch more big rocks in the north side but the trail is still the same running north and south.
I spoke to the Ranger at Edinburgh gap and she said they are working on their way south from the camping area and have done the first 5 miles. I drove it and from a W 16 south you can see where more boulders have been placed to keep people on the trail, but the trail itself Has not had anything done to it
You can see where people have literally cut new trails right off the camping areas and the parking area is to go up into the woods with side-by-side and those have not been addressed. According to the Ranger. She said this is literally the last gasp of trying to keep people on trail. from the north, you won’t see anything different until you get to the old camping area and they have added more rocks from the south when you get about a mile up the trail with that very sharp curve is that goes up the mountain, you can see where they filled in the ruts from rain and people wallowing out the trail, but other than that not much has changed
